Rosemaund Pesticide Transport Study 1987-1993

Mitchell, R.D.J.; Matthiessen, P.; Williams, R.J.; Brook, D.N.; Clare, R.W.. 1996 Rosemaund Pesticide Transport Study 1987-1993. Wallingford, Institute of Hydrology, 68pp. (IH Report no.129)

Abstract
This report comprised the results, conclusions and recommendations of a project in the early 1990s to study the pesticide concentrations in soil and water that resulted from normal use of agrochemicals on arable crops at a farm in the Rosemaund catchment. The main purpose of the project was to monitor the water-borne transfer of pesticides from fields into the stream draining the catchment. It concluded that at least some of the environmental degradation in the stream was due to pesticides
